当前位置:首页 > 后端开发 > 正文内容

java绝对值,方法与实例解析

admin4周前 (01-06)后端开发5

在Java中,你可以使用 `Math` 类的 `abs` 方法来获取一个数字的绝对值。这个方法适用于 `int`, `long`, `float`, 和 `double` 类型的数字。下面是一些例子:

```javapublic class Main { public static void main argsqwe2 { int number1 = 10; int number2 = 20; double number3 = 3.5; double number4 = 5.6;

System.out.printlnqwe2; System.out.printlnqwe2; System.out.printlnqwe2; System.out.printlnqwe2; }}```

当你运行这段代码时,它会输出:

```绝对值 of 10 是 10绝对值 of 20 是 20绝对值 of 3.5 是 3.5绝对值 of 5.6 是 5.6```

`Math.abs` 方法会返回其参数的绝对值,即参数的正值。

Java中的绝对值计算:方法与实例解析

在Java编程中,绝对值是一个基础且常用的数学概念,它表示一个数不考虑其正负号的大小。Java提供了多种方式来计算一个数的绝对值,以下将详细介绍这些方法及其使用实例。

Java的`Math`类是Java标准库的一部分,它提供了许多数学运算的静态方法。其中,`Math.abs()`方法用于计算一个数的绝对值。

public static double abs(double a);

这个方法接受一个`double`类型的参数,并返回其绝对值。如果参数是正数或零,则返回参数本身;如果参数是负数,则返回其相反数。

以下是一个使用`Math.abs()`方法计算绝对值的简单示例:

public class AbsoluteValueExample {

public static void main(String[] args) {

double number = -10.5;

double absoluteValue = Math.abs(number);

System.out.println(\

扫描二维码推送至手机访问。

版权声明:本文由51Blog发布,如需转载请注明出处。

本文链接:https://www.51blog.vip/?id=20159

分享给朋友:

“java绝对值,方法与实例解析” 的相关文章

第76篇 Redis集群具体介绍

第76篇 Redis集群具体介绍

前语 Redis单实例的架构,从最开端的一主N从,到读写别离,再到Sentinel岗兵机制,单实例的Redis缓存足以应对大多数的运用场景,也能完结主从毛病搬迁。 可是,在某些场景下,单实例存Redis缓存会存在的几个问题: 写并发:Redis单实例读写别离能够处理读操作的负载均衡,但关于写操作,...

铃木swift为什么贵,为何这款小型车如此昂贵?

铃木swift为什么贵,为何这款小型车如此昂贵?

铃木Swift价格较高的原因可以归结为以下几点:1. 研发投入:铃木Swift在设计与研发方面投入了大量资源,确保了车辆的高性能和高质量。例如,第四代车型采用了铃木新一代平台“HEARTECT”,使用了大量高张力钢板,并在细节上进行了轻量化处理,使其具备轻量高刚性的车身结构。2. 高性能动力系统:铃...

verilog语言入门教程,verilog语言

如果你想学习Verilog语言,这里有几篇入门教程可以参考:1. 菜鸟教程 Verilog 教程 这篇教程介绍了Verilog HDL的基本语法、设计层次和仿真方法,适合初学者和进阶者。通过实例和代码,你可以学习如何用Verilog设计数字电路,如4位宽10进制计数器。 2. CSDN...

pascal矩阵,二、Pascal矩阵的定义与性质

pascal矩阵,二、Pascal矩阵的定义与性质

Pascal矩阵(Pascal's matrix)是一种特殊的矩阵,它的每个元素都是二项式系数。在数学和计算机科学中,Pascal矩阵有广泛的应用,特别是在组合数学和概率论中。Pascal矩阵的定义如下:1. 第一行和第一列的所有元素都是1。2. 对于矩阵中的每个元素 $a_{ij}$(其中 $i,...

java数组添加元素,java数组添加元素的方法

在Java中,数组一旦被创建,其大小就无法改变。这意味着你不能直接向数组添加新元素。不过,你可以通过创建一个新的数组来解决这个问题。下面是如何在Java中向数组添加元素的一般步骤:1. 创建一个新数组,其大小为原数组的大小加一。2. 将原数组中的所有元素复制到新数组中。3. 将新元素添加到新数组的最...

physon和python区别,两种流行编程语言的对比分析

Physon 和 Python 都是编程语言,但它们有一些区别:1. 用途:Python 是一种通用编程语言,可以用于各种不同的应用,如 Web 开发、数据分析、人工智能等。Physon 是 Python 的一个方言,专门用于物理科学和工程计算。2. 语法:Physon 的语法与 Python 相似...